00079 #if !defined(XSPARTICLE_HPP)
00080 #define XSPARTICLE_HPP
00081
00082 #include <xercesc/framework/psvi/XSObject.hpp>
00083
00084 XERCES_CPP_NAMESPACE_BEGIN
00085
00093 // forward declarations
00094 class XSElementDeclaration;
00095 class XSModelGroup;
00096 class XSWildcard;
00097
00098 class XSParticle : public XSObject
00099 {
00100 public:
00101
00102 // possible terms of this particle
00103 enum TERM_TYPE {
00104 /*
00105 * an empty particle
00106 */
00107 TERM_EMPTY = 0,
00108 /*
00109 * the particle has element content
00110 */
00111 TERM_ELEMENT = XSConstants::ELEMENT_DECLARATION,
00112 /*
00113 * the particle's content is a model group
00114 */
00115 TERM_MODELGROUP = XSConstants::MODEL_GROUP_DEFINITION,
00116 /*
00117 * the particle's content is a wildcard
00118 */
00119 TERM_WILDCARD = XSConstants::WILDCARD
00120 };
00121
00122 // Constructors and Destructor
00123 // -----------------------------------------------------------------------
00126
00137 XSParticle
00138 (
00139 TERM_TYPE termType
00140 , XSModel* const xsModel
00141 , XSObject* const particleTerm
00142 , int minOccurs
00143 , int maxOccurs
00144 , MemoryManager* const manager = XMLPlatformUtils::fgMemoryManager
00145 );
00146
00148
00151 ~XSParticle();
00153
00154 //---------------------
00157
00161 int getMinOccurs() const;
00162
00167 int getMaxOccurs() const;
00168
00172 bool getMaxOccursUnbounded() const;
00173
00178 TERM_TYPE getTermType() const;
00179
00186 XSElementDeclaration *getElementTerm();
00187
00194 XSModelGroup *getModelGroupTerm();
00195
00202 XSWildcard *getWildcardTerm();
00203
00205
00206 //----------------------------------
00209
00211 private:
00212
00213 // -----------------------------------------------------------------------
00214 // Unimplemented constructors and operators
00215 // -----------------------------------------------------------------------
00216 XSParticle(const XSParticle&);
00217 XSParticle & operator=(const XSParticle &);
00218
00219 protected:
00220
00221 // -----------------------------------------------------------------------
00222 // data members
00223 // -----------------------------------------------------------------------
00224 TERM_TYPE fTermType;
00225 int fMinOccurs;
00226 int fMaxOccurs;
00227XSObject* fTerm;
00228 };
00229
00230 inline int XSParticle::getMinOccurs() const
00231 {
00232 return fMinOccurs;
00233 }
00234
00235 inline int XSParticle::getMaxOccurs() const
00236 {
00237 return fMaxOccurs;
00238 }
00239
00240 inline bool XSParticle::getMaxOccursUnbounded() const
00241 {
00242 return (fMaxOccurs == -1);
00243 }
00244
00245 inline XSParticle::TERM_TYPEXSParticle::getTermType() const
00246 {
00247 return fTermType;
00248 }
00249
00250 XERCES_CPP_NAMESPACE_END
00251
00252 #endif
